                Becoming Muslim 
                
                Tena 
                 
                 
                Both my husband and I converted to Islam. I converted during 
                Ramadan last year and my husband shortly after. The thing that 
                drew me to Islam was the hijab and loose clothing of the Muslim 
                women. We both did research by Internet and then read ahadith.
                 
                I was totally convinced. I went to a masjid for my first 
                time. A sister there greeted me and gave me my first hijab which 
                I will cherish always. I watched on as others prayed...too 
                scared that if I participated I might offend someone
                ...but not realizing that they would soon become my 
                brothers and sisters in Islam alhamdulillah.  
                After I converted I did not wear hijab right away. It wasn't 
                until a year after that I did. I found the right one to fit my 
                head and also the right spot in my heart to wear it. Now I don't 
                go out without it
                .  
                My husband read the Qu'ran and then shortly after converted. 
                Myself I'm from a Canadian Anglican background and my husband 
                never joined his Christian church (Presbyterian). Our parents 
                are dealing with it slowly.  
                I've never had any bad experience when converting to Islam. I 
                hope that by wearing hijab that I will prompt someone to 
                research it too. I've met wonderful people in my walk in Islam 
                and will continue to pray to Allah for the wonderful thing he 
                has bestowed upon us!! Alhamdulillah.
